Browse
Sort By




Greentech Renewables
9190 ACTIVITY RD
San Diego, CA 92126
United States



Greentech Renewables Houston
500 Morris Oliver Way
Suite 300
Katy, TX 77494
United States



Greentech Renewables
9190 ACTIVITY RD
SAN DIEGO, CA 92126-4423
United States



Greentech Renewables Tampa Bay
2511 51st Ave E
Unit 100
Palmetto, FL 34221
United States



Greentech Renewables
9190 ACTIVITY RD
SAN DIEGO, CA 92126-4423
United States




Greentech Renewables
9190 Activity Rd
San Diego, CA 92126
United States



Greentech Renewables Orlando
7527 Exchange Drive
Orlando, FL 32809
United States



Greentech Renewables Tampa Bay
2511 51st Ave East
Palmetto, FL 34221
United States



Greentech Renewables Tampa Bay
2511 51st Ave East, Suite: 100
Palmetto, FL 34221
United States



Greentech Renewables
9190 ACTIVITY RD
SAN DIEGO, CA 92126-4423
United States